Definitions from Wiktionary (Reionization)

noun:  The act or process of reionizing.
noun:  (astrophysics) The process by which the plasma of electrons and protons is produced after the Big Bang, when stars and galaxies ionized neutral hydrogen, or the era in which this occurs.
noun:  (cosmology) The epoch of reionization of the Universe, where matter decoupled from energy, and space became transparent to radiation. One of the Ages of the Universe. The cosmic era when ultraviolet radiation of the first (Population III) stars and quasars ionized neutral hydrogen, ending the Cosmic Dark Age(s).
